Who is a QA Engineer and What is Their True Value

A QA engineer is a specialist who verifies how software and applications work, uncovers hidden issues, and helps developers make products reliable before real users ever see them.

But here's the thing: QA (Quality Assurance) isn't just about finding bugs. Spotting an error is relatively easy. The real value of QA lies somewhere else.

A QA Tester Is the Project's Headlights

A QA specialist manages uncertainty. While developers write code, they build a digital universe. Managers plan how to conquer the market, and business stakeholders focus on revenue and growth. Everyone is looking toward success. At the same time, one person on the team is systematically looking for weak spots—not out of pessimism, but because it's their professional responsibility.

Without testing, a team is driving blind. Imagine traveling at night on an unfamiliar mountain road with no guardrails. The business owner has paid for the entire trip and expects to reach the destination. The project manager is debating the route. The developer has their foot on the accelerator. But the headlights are off.

A QA tester is the project's headlights. As the project's headlights, a QA engineer doesn't steer the car or decide where it should go. Instead, they illuminate the road ahead, revealing where the next turn is, where the cliff begins, and where it's safe to pick up speed. Without a QA engineer, the entire journey becomes little more than a gamble—with a predictable ending in the ditch.

Who Benefits from the Headlights? Testing as a Service for the Entire Team

So the headlights are on—but who's actually using their light? The answer is simple: everyone.

Testing isn't a mechanical process of hunting for bugs for the sake of it. It's an information service that supports the entire team. A QA specialist provides every stakeholder with reliable, verified facts they can confidently act on.

Here's what that looks like in practice:

  • Business owners and managers get an honest picture of the product's readiness along with a clear map of existing risks. Instead of false confidence and unpleasant surprises, they can make informed decisions that protect both the company's reputation and its budget.
  • Developers receive much more than a frustrated "Nothing works!" They get clear, reproducible, step-by-step bug reports that make issues easy to identify and fix.
  • Marketing teams can quickly see when promotional promises no longer match what the product is actually capable of delivering.
  • Users benefit from a stable, reliable product that minimizes frustration and provides a smooth experience.

Without testing, teams rely on assumptions and simply hope for the best. Once QA becomes part of the process, uncertainty is replaced with transparency. Risks are identified early, and the team can manage problems proactively instead of cleaning up after they become expensive failures.

Ultimately, every test has one purpose: to generate information. That information allows decision-makers to answer critical questions: Should we release the product tomorrow or postpone launch for another week? Which issues must be fixed immediately, and which ones can safely wait?

This is where the true importance of QA lies. A QA engineer doesn't simply find defects in code. They transform uncertainty into something the business can understand, measure, and manage.
